Reklama
Nepřihlášený uživatel | Zaregistrovat se
 


spic už jen wtf 
To funguje, díky!
the_majkl  
Jde udělat to, že si definuješ označení
Mark - Select group - Define - Plugins
a dva řádky
tc - fulname - !regex - ^\.
tc - fulname - !regex - string

Ale jestli je to to, co potřebuješ, to netuším.
spic už jen wtf 
Uměl by Total commander pomocí svého regexpu označit všechny soubory nezačínající . a neobsahující nějaký string?
 
ano, ale az po prvnim "pruseru" s rsync. ;-)
To mi přijde jako základní znalost toho jak funguje rsync, ne?
Ano ano, lomítko za zdrojem - zdroj mnohých mých sakrování :-))
tak jsem přišel na takovou sivost:

rsync $ZDROJOVY_ADRESAR $CILOVY_ADRESAR

se chová jinak podle toho, zda ve zdrojovém adresáři je uvedeno na konci lomítko nebo ne

pokud je, nakopíruje z něj prostě soubory do cílového adresáře, ovšem pokud není, vytvoří v cílovém adresáři ještě ten poslední podadresář

přišel jsem na to včera v práci, kde bylo

rsync něco/něco/iso něco_jiného/něco_jiného/iso

a pak jsem tam měl něco_jiného/něco_jiného/iso/iso a teprve v něm soubory. protože to tahá výsledky kompilace, které to potom zahazuje, rozhodl jsem se to nasimulovat v malém skriptu a řešení bylo

rsync něco/něco/iso/ něco_jiného/něco_jiného/iso

proč jsem nepoužil přímo cp: je tam ještě přihlašování na jiného uživatele na vzdálený server a další věci okolo, se kterými vás nechci zatěžovat

ach tak
 
hkmaly - Slava pomlcky -  .
To myslis ze hledas manual nebo zamestnance?
Levnejsi asi jo (ja dokonce jednu mam), ale vic srani.
Saggy I am the beast I  worship
Není levnější si pronajmout nějakou VPSku třeba od Hetzner a hodit si do ní Docker + VSCode SSH?
Používá někdo nějaký online IDE ve stylu https://codeanywhere.com/ ? Já ho teď zkouším, je to docela hezký, i když mi to přijde docela drahý
 
Jo, sorry, to je pravda, ten info grep se týkal specificky GNU grepu.
hkmaly - Slava pomlcky -  .
Otazka je, jestli to neplati napr. jen pro GNU grep nebo jen od urcite verze. Proste jedna vec je co umi grep -E, druha co je v POSIX standardu pro extended regular expressions.

Druha vec je ze neverim ze je to bug. Jestli nehrozi, ze se to bude prenaset na neco starsiho, tak to nejspis fungovat bude.
takže se spletl šéf projektu. ok.
Jsi si jistý, že \s je PCR-only feature? "info grep" říká následující: ‘\s’ Match whitespace, it is a synonym for ‘[[:space:]]’." O tom že by to bylo něco exkluzivního pro PCRE tam není ani slovo.
Taková otázka ohledně bashe: dělám teď v práci delší bashový skript se spoustou grepování. Nadřízenému, zadavateli, jedna položka nefungovala a myslel, že je to mimo jiné tím, že v grep -E používám "perlové" regulární výrazy typu \s+ a ne bashové ERE typu [[:space:]]+ - ale pak jsme empiricky zjistili, že funguje obojí, i když tam nedám switch -P (který by měl říct "chci perlové regexpy") ale -E ("chci grepové extended regexp")

čili se to vlastně nechová podle manuálu, je to kompatibilinější: víte někdo nějaké pozadí k tomu, ať nemusím googlit milióny fór? může se stát, že to "opraví" a kompatibilita se rozbije?

ono je to tam na šíleně moc místech a nechce se mi to všechno opravovat
 
líbat třísla
 
putty pre linux mam a pouzivam, ale jen na seriovou komunikaci (screen se mi seka a minicom je.. no nwm)..
Pomohlo. K xtermu jsem se nikdy nevrátil a vše fungovalo
hkmaly - Slava pomlcky -  .
... a pomohlo to?

V software je velice casty pattern: program A nefunguje jak by se libilo, nikomu se nechce ho predelavat protoze je to "zastarale" pripadne protoze nemaji radi kolika mezerami je odsazeny kod nebo tak neco, tak se udela misto toho program B, ktery je moderni ... a taky nefunguje, v lepsim pripade jinym zpusobem. Nu coz. Tak se udela program C. Ten taky nefunguje ...

Nejdulezitejsi vlastnost terminalu nejsou barvicky, unicode nebo pruhledne pozadi. Nejdulezitejsi vlastnost je podpora terminalovych escape sekvenci. Prislusny kod je naprosta katastrofa, high dark magic etc ... jenze zatimco kazdy by zvladnul navrhnout lepsi protokol, nikdo ho nedokaze prosadit.